37 C.F.R. § 382.2 — Scope and compliance.

§ 382.2 Scope and compliance. (a) Scope. This part codifies rates and terms of royalty payments for the public performance of sound recordings in certain Digital Audio Transmissions by certain Licensees in accordance with applicable provisions of 17 U.S.C. 114 and for the making of Ephemeral Recordings by those Licensees in accordance with the provisions of 17 U.S.C. 112(e), during the period January 1, 2018, through December 31, 2027. (b) Legal compliance. Licensees relying upon the statutory licenses set forth in 17 U.S.C. 112(e) and 114 must comply with the requirements of 17 U.S.C. 112(e) and 114, this part and any other applicable regulations. (c) Voluntary agreements. Notwithstanding the royalty rates and terms established in any subparts of this part, the rates and terms of any license agreements entered into by Copyright Owners and Licensees may apply in lieu of these rates and terms.
